CONSTRICTIVE
Dictionary entry overview: What does constrictive mean? • CONSTRICTIVE (adjective)
The adjective CONSTRICTIVE has 2 senses:
1. (of circumstances) tending to constrict freedom
2. restricting the scope or freedom of action
Familiarity information: CONSTRICTIVE used as an adjective is rare.
